Core Pillars
Dietary supplements for hair, skin, and nails often focus on a few core pillars:
- Biotin: Known for supporting hair and nail growth, biotin is a common ingredient in these supplements.
- Collagen: This protein may help maintain skin elasticity and strength.
- Antioxidants: Vitamins like C and E can protect against oxidative stress, which can affect skin health.

FAQs
Q: Can supplements replace a healthy diet?
A: No, supplements are meant to complement a balanced diet, not replace it. A healthy diet provides a wide range of nutrients essential for overall health.
Q: How long does it take to see results?
A: Results can vary depending on the individual and the supplement. It may take several weeks to months to notice changes.
Q: Are there side effects?
A: Some people may experience side effects such as stomach upset or allergic reactions. It’s important to monitor your body’s response and consult a healthcare professional if needed.
